What you can expect from me

Our first session is about getting to know you—who you are and what matters most to you. We’ll talk through what brought you to therapy, what you’re hoping will feel different, and any goals (big or small) you’d like to work toward.

There’s no pressure to have everything figured out. We’ll go at your pace, and I’ll ask questions to help us paint a picture of your experiences, strengths, and current challenges. I’ll also share a bit about how I work so you know what to expect moving forward.

Together, we’ll start creating a plan that feels realistic and achievable. You can always expect a space that’s collaborative, down-to-earth, and focused on helping you get to where you want to be.

Most importantly, this first session is about fit. It’s a chance for you to get a feel for the therapy process, ask questions, and decide what feels right for you moving forward. If you feel we are not a good fit, I'll even help you find someone that works better for you.
